🌟 Minimum qualifications
- Total Time: 3,000 hours
- PIC Time: 1,500 hours
- Time in Type: 250 hours (Citation Excel/XLS/XLS+)
- Type Rating: Required (Citation Excel/XLS/XLS+)
- License: FAA ATP
- Medical: Class 1
- Travel Eligibility: Must be able to travel internationally without restriction
- Base Flexibility: Live anywhere within 2 hours of an airport in the lower 48 (contiguous U.S.)
